What causes high form abandonment rates?
High form abandonment can be caused by various factors, including overly long forms, unclear questions, slow loading times, poor mobile responsiveness, privacy concerns, lack of trust signals, unexpected costs, or a confusing user interface.
How can I identify why users are abandoning my forms?
Utilize form analytics tools like FormForge to track user behavior. Look at field-level data to see where users spend the most time or drop off, analyze completion rates for different fields, and consider heatmaps or session recordings for deeper insights.
Does form length really impact abandonment rate?
Yes, form length is a significant factor. Generally, shorter forms tend to have higher completion rates. However, it's not just about the number of fields but also about perceived length and the relevance of each question to the user.
What are some quick wins to reduce form abandonment?
Quick wins include simplifying language, clearly stating the purpose of the form, offering progress indicators for multi-step forms, adding trust signals (e.g., security badges), ensuring mobile responsiveness, and highlighting benefits of completion.
How does A/B testing help in reducing form abandonment?
A/B testing allows you to compare different versions of your form elements (e.g., headlines, field labels, button text, number of fields) to see which performs better in terms of completion rates. This data-driven approach helps you make informed decisions for optimization.
